Skip to content

New package: yacy-1.941#58140

Open
jason1987d wants to merge 1 commit intovoid-linux:masterfrom
jason1987d:yacy
Open

New package: yacy-1.941#58140
jason1987d wants to merge 1 commit intovoid-linux:masterfrom
jason1987d:yacy

Conversation

@jason1987d
Copy link
Copy Markdown
Contributor

Testing the changes

  • I tested the changes in this PR: YES

New package

Local build testing

  • I built this PR locally for my native architecture, x86_64-libc

Some backstory. Originally the tagged source releases on github stopped after 2016, though yacy was still being developed, and had already compiled downloads on their main page yacy.net. I and others created github issues on the yacy_search_server project asking for tagged source releases, and finally they delivered. I had old defunct templates (that never got merged) that didn't technically compile the program the way this template does but installed yacy, but this approach is better.

@tranzystorekk tranzystorekk added the new-package This PR adds a new package label Dec 11, 2025
@github-actions
Copy link
Copy Markdown

Pull Requests become stale 90 days after last activity and are closed 14 days after that. If this pull request is still relevant bump it or assign it.

@github-actions github-actions bot added the Stale label Mar 11, 2026
# INSTALL
case "$ACTION" in
post)
chown -R _yacy:_yacy /var/lib/yacy
Copy link
Copy Markdown
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Is this really needed? The directory should be empty if you create it with make_dirs and the service runs as that user already so new files should already have the right owner.

@github-actions github-actions bot removed the Stale label Mar 18, 2026
@jason1987d jason1987d changed the title New package: yacy-1.940 New package: yacy-1.941 Mar 30, 2026
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

new-package This PR adds a new package

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ants